On 28.10.2012 11:33, Nux! wrote: > The problem: > While server B was rebooting the wget transfer in server A froze for > a few seconds then resumed. When server B came back online it started > to update /brick/rawfile.img from server A, but it's now hours since > everything has finished and on server A rawfile.img has 28GB, but on > server B it has 26GB; so a 2GB difference. > > `gluster volume heal glusterfs1 info split-brain` doesn't indicate > any split brains. > I even tried dd-ing /mnt/glusterfs/rawfile.img to /dev/null in the > hope it will force an update on server B, but no changes. Erm, to clarify why both raw files are bigger than 10GB, that's because besides the 10GB download I did other downloads etc. Btw, for those interested, generating 1000000 tiny files on the glusterfs volume directly takes around 50 minutes in my setup; generating the same 1000000 files in the loop mounted raw file takes ~3 minutes, including flushing the disk cache and unmounting the file. -- Sent from the Delta quadrant using Borg technology!
